Brooke F.

Came here from out of town just to try some local coffee in Austin. I love this place! Will be returning should I come back to Austin. The little store with local small business items is so cute and fitting for the aesthetic of the place. I had an iced maple latte and it was amazing! The coffee has a great flavor and maple was the cherry on top. Everyone in there was so friendly, I will be recommending to everyone in the future!

Allie G.

I visited Revolucion on a Wednesday morning and found it packed! There was plenty of indoor seating, mostly occupied by patrons working/studying on laptops. The space was well-lit with a fun wall mural near the back. I also loved that it was dog-friendly! For drinks, I got the Iced Revolución Latte, which was pretty tasty. It had a nice honey lavender flavor and was sufficiently strong. I also ordered the Rev Acai Bowl, which took longer to come out. I liked the base of this bowl (not too sweet) but wish I'd gotten something with more fruit variety. This one was very pineapple-heavy, but still nice! Overall, a good spot to grab coffee and a light breakfast.

Sylvia N.

The $10 drip coffee with 2 breakfast tacos are a good deal! But I wish the drip coffee was less acidic. We got the egg, cheese, and bacon and also the beans, cheese, and bacon. But we basically split the egg and beans among the two tacos to make egg, cheese, bean, and bacon breakfast tacos. That was really yummy! The cheese also wasn't offensive or overly cheesy, which I prefer. The food came out quick and hot! It wasn't super busy when we came.

Sarah S.

Revolucion was right across the street from my hotel so was very convenient on my recent Austin trip. It's in a poppin' area of Downtown with plenty of indoor and outdoor seating. They have a huge selection of grab & go bottles and cans of Poppi, Lollipop and Topo Chico if you don't want one of their fancy creations. The fancy creations are fun though! I had a shot of espresso as my drink didn't come with any caffeination and no qualms there. A bit more exciting, I had their Red Velvet Latte and loved it with mayan mocha, honey, cold pressed ginger and milk (which can be changed out for oat milk like I did or other substitutes). Delish drink and my friend loved his Aca Blue, another pretty drink with blue & green shades for the matcha and it said it was full of antioxidants. Great! Throw 'em all in there and let us be secretly healthy. Overall, we loved their Mexican-inspired vibes in this roastery and would absolutely pop in again next time we're in town!

Airon A.

Visited Revolucion juice and coffee shop who was hosting the 5Run2 Marathon Kickoff panel. The shop supports local artisans and suppliers and is very environmentally friendly. They offer a lot of vegan options and use fresh and responsibly sourced high quality ingredients. The space was colorful with plenty of room and seating for the event. There are colorful murals painted on the walls inside for a fun and uplifting space. We were able to order a taco and a beverage at the event. I was intrigued by the lentil and walnut taco with avocado lime sauce on a spinach flour tortilla. It was a vegan option and I loved the spinach tortilla but felt like the lentil walnut filling was a bit bland and could use some more flavoring, I tried the Oasis smoothie with Rev Homemade Almond milk, Strawberry, Banana, Dates, Avocado, Vegan Collagen, Hyaluronic Acid, Maple + Housemade Strawberry Glaze & Coconut Cream. The smoothie was very sweet and I enjoyed the taste and consistency. I was amazed at all of the fresh juice options available. I would like to try more of their juice blends in the future. The service was friendly and helpful and it was a great venue to host the run event.

Fellman B.

My run group had an event there in the evening, with tacos and a drink before a panel discussion. We could choose coffee, smoothie, or a proprietary juice. Since this is primarily a vegan cafe and it was in the evening, I ordered the Lentils and Walnut taco with avo lime sauce on a corn tortilla. It was subtly yummy with the avocado lime sauce, with a nice crunch from the walnuts. I added some sauce to spice it up a bit. At first it was served in a flour tortilla, and they willingly remade it on corn. To not waste the food, they suggested that I keep the flour one; I gave it to my friend. The corn tortilla was ready in a manner of minutes. For the drink, I chose the Green Moringa Smoothie: green moringa, ginger, spinach, banana, pineapple, and hemp milk. It tasted so good and healthy! Not too sweet. The atmosphere is simple and modern; it even looks healthy!

My friends and I met at this charming cafe in East Austin, and I was amazed by the inviting warmth…read moreof the intimate shop. The baristas greeted us, and they were so helpful. They gave us a quick rundown of all the drinks and food items they offer. They like to encourage conversation & creativity amongst the people in the community, so laptops are prohibited on the weekends as well as after 5pm on weekdays, they are closed on Mondays. There's a handful of parking spots in front of the cafe, or you can choose to park on the street in the neighborhood. There are beautiful plants and board games for you to play while in the cafe. They have tables outside on the patio, or they have tables, chairs, benches and couches inside. They have a dj booth since they have a dj at night, and they even had music records and merch shirts for sale. There were only 2 other small groups of people when we went on a Saturday morning. I choose a #2 smoothie, a turkey pesto sandwich (Turkey, Basil Pesto, Provolone Cheese, Sun dried tomato spread, mayonnaise. Served on a toasted ciabatta from Texas French Bread) and with a side of fresh berries. It was fresh, flavorful and delicious. I love to support small businesses, so I plan to be back on another quiet weekend morning.
